As of April 01, 2026, the average annual salary for Esthetician Instructor in the US is $48,009, equivalent to $23 per hour, $923 weekly, or $4,001 monthly. These figures, sourced from Salary.com’s real-time job posting scans, highlight competitive earning potential for Esthetician Instructor in cities like Santa Clara, San Jose, and Fremont.
Annually Salaries for Esthetician Instructor in the US vary widely, spanning from $37,894 to $61,442. Most professionals fall between the 25th percentile ($42,714) and 75th percentile ($55,040), while top earners (90th percentile) make $61,442 per year.
